Essential Reading: Books That Transform Your Bodybuilding Journey

Bodybuilding is not just about lifting weights but also encompasses understanding nutrition, training psychology, and anatomy. Engaging with quality literature can significantly enhance your knowledge and effectiveness in this journey. Books like “Bodybuilding Anatomy” by Nick Evans provide detailed insights into muscle groups, helping you optimize your workouts. They illustrate exercises through comprehensive visual aids, ensuring you’re hitting your targets properly. Additionally, “Starting Strength” by Mark Rippetoe emphasizes the importance of foundational weightlifting techniques, making it a must-read for beginners. Understanding progressive overload and proper form can lead to significant muscle gains and injury prevention. Moreover, “The New Encyclopedia of Modern Bodybuilding” by Arnold Schwarzenegger is renowned for its thorough coverage of both training philosophy and practical guidance. It serves as a source of inspiration while providing diverse routines that can spark creativity in your regimen. Overall, diving into these resources can provide a solid framework for aspiring bodybuilders, whether you’re a novice or an experienced athlete looking to refine your methods.
